A woman says she was diagnosed with cyclosporiasis and admitted to the hospital, but doctors were unable to prescribe the only effective antibiotic because she's pregnant. Now that she's recovered, she says she still won't feed her family raw produce. The FDA is now investigating a new cyclospora outbreak, but the source hasn't been specified.
